NRDC and Beetz Set to Revive Galeria Karstadt Kaufhof Amidst Insolvency
  • US investment firm NRDC Equity Partners and entrepreneur Bernd Beetz are in final negotiations to acquire Galeria Karstadt Kaufhof, a struggling department store chain.

  • The announcement of the new investor and owner will be made by Insolvenzverwalter Stefan Denkhaus at the company's headquarters on Wednesday.

  • An Insolvenzplan is expected by the end of April, pending court and creditor approval, following the opening of Insolvenzverfahren last week.

  • Galeria Karstadt Kaufhof, with 92 stores and 12,800 employees, has faced financial challenges after the insolvency of owner René Benko.

  • A creditors' meeting in May will decide the future of the chain, with the goal to secure and invest in over 60 stores, despite not including property assets in the purchase.

  • NRDC and Beetz have previous experience with the company, suggesting familiarity with the business and its challenges.

  • Negotiations are complex due to stakeholder interests and high rents, with plans to renegotiate rents and potentially close additional stores.

  • The fate of remaining locations is uncertain, with regional hopes in Niedersachsen to preserve jobs and stores, though the new ownership's exact plans are not yet clear.

  • Concerns persist about the long-term viability of the department store model and the new owners' capacity to rejuvenate the business.
